diff --git a/templates/pvc.yaml b/templates/pvc.yaml index dea0539..71fae08 100644 --- a/templates/pvc.yaml +++ b/templates/pvc.yaml @@ -16,12 +16,15 @@ spec: resources: requests: storage: {{ .Values.persistence.size | quote }} -{{- if .Values.persistence.storageClass }} -{{- if (eq "-" .Values.persistence.storageClass) }} + {{- if .Values.persistence.storageClass }} + {{- if (eq "-" .Values.persistence.storageClass) }} storageClassName: "" -{{- else }} + {{- else }} storageClassName: "{{ .Values.persistence.storageClass }}" -{{- end }} -{{- end }} + {{- end }} + {{- end }} + {{- if .Values.persistence.volumeName }} + volumeName: {{ .Values.persistence.volumeName | quote }} + {{- end }} {{- end }} {{- end -}}